Wires the wallet-rebuild recovery helper into the release pipeline so a shipped
build actually carries it (the app locates it next to dragonxd).
- CMakeLists: link the vendored STATIC Berkeley DB for the helper — add
Threads::Threads + dl (Linux) / ws2_32 (Windows) that the static libdb-6.2 needs
(the system shared lib pulled those in transitively; the static one doesn't).
- build.sh (Linux + Windows): pass BDB_INCLUDE_DIR/BDB_LIBRARY explicitly at
configure, pointing at external/dragonx/depends/<triple>/{include,lib/libdb-6.2.a}
— the same libdb the daemon links, so the helper's output is a v6.2 btree the
bundled dragonxd reads. Explicit paths bypass find_library (and the mingw
toolchain's sysroot-only find restriction). Guarded: no depends → helper simply
not built/bundled. Strip + copy the helper next to dragonxd(.exe) in both bundles.
Verified: Linux links the vendored libdb-6.2.a statically (no dynamic libdb) and
rebuilds the real broken wallet correctly; the helper cross-compiles cleanly with
mingw against the vendored Windows libdb-6.2.a to a PE32+ x64 exe. Full app +
helper build, suite green (1/1), build.sh syntax OK.
Remaining: macOS Berkeley DB (no in-tree depends artifact) + resource-embedding as
an alternative to side-by-side bundling.
